## **2. Authenticity Verification**
When purchasing a vintage reel, **authenticity is crucial**. Here’s what to look for:

– **Maker’s Markings**: Genuine Ogdon Smith reels bear the manufacturer’s stamp, usually on the foot or inside the frame. Look for **”Ogdon Smith, London”** or **”Hyde Park Corner”** engravings.
– **Construction Details**: The **pillared core design** (supporting pillars inside the reel) was a signature feature. Check for **brass or nickel-silver materials** and precise machining.
– **Serial Numbers**: Some models have serial numbers, which can help trace production years.

## **3. Condition Assessment**
Since these reels are over **100 years old**, wear and tear are expected. However, the best-preserved examples will have:

– **Minimal Rust or Corrosion**: Light patina is acceptable, but deep rust can affect functionality.
– **Original Parts**: Avoid reels with replaced screws or modified components, as they lose collector value.
– **Smooth Operation**: The reel should still have a functional **click-and-pawl drag system** (a hallmark of early fly reels).

## **2. Key Factors When Choosing a Vintage Sal-Trout 1554**

### **A. Condition & Authenticity**
Since this reel is decades old, assessing its condition is crucial:

– **Check for Rust & Corrosion**: Saltwater exposure can damage vintage reels. Look for pitting or deep oxidation, especially around the spindle and drag mechanism.
– **Verify Original Parts**: Many vintage reels have been modified or repaired. Ensure the **latch cover, handle, and drag system** are original.
– **Test the Drag**: Spin the reel to ensure the **click-and-pawl drag** functions smoothly without excessive grinding.

### **B. Collectibility & Rarity**
Some **Sal-Trout 1554** reels are more valuable due to:

– **Original Packaging**: Reels with their **original box or paperwork** command higher prices.
– **Limited Editions**: Some versions have unique engravings or finishes, increasing their collectibility.
– **Year of Manufacture**: Early models (1950s-1960s) are often more desirable than later production runs.

### **C. Practical Use vs. Display**
Decide whether you want a **functional fishing reel** or a **collector’s piece**:

– **For Fishing**: Look for a reel with minimal wear, a smooth drag, and no structural damage.
– **For Display**: Aesthetics matter more—opt for a reel with original paint, decals, and minimal scratches.

## **4. Maintenance Tips for Your Vintage Reel**

To preserve your **Sal-Trout 1554**, follow these steps:

– **Clean After Saltwater Use**: Rinse with freshwater and apply a light lubricant.
– **Store in a Dry Place**: Prevent moisture damage by keeping it in a tackle box with silica gel packs.
– **Avoid Over-Restoration**: Excessive polishing can reduce value—gentle cleaning is best.
